If you're American, have you looked into your state's 4-H program? Most offer summer camps. I recommend googling "[Your State] 4-H Camp" and see what comes up. It's usually cheap and your taxes are paying for it anyway so might as well take advantage.

He actually was an On Reveal at one point. It was changed to his current effect because Thanos Lockjaw decks would get him out on turn 3 and nuke your opponent's hand. Those were truly the dark times lol
